Intuitive eating and food freedom begins by learning to be aware of what your body is telling you, and why.

Trying to figure out what your body is telling you can feel complicated and daunting, but after this episode, you’ll be equipped with the tools you need to not only start listening to, but begin trusting and responding well to the signals your body is sending you.

In today’s episode, you’ll hear from Char-Lee Cassel, Registered Dietitian and exercise physiologist, about interoceptive awareness and body attunement. We talk all about what it means and what it looks like to be in tune with your body, develop trust with it, and the dangers of tuning it out.

Some topics you’ll hear in this episode are: 

🧠 Breaking down what interoceptive awareness really is

😊 Understanding how your body is created and why its messages are trustworthy

⏰ How to develop bodily intuition and the key to patience

⚠️ Risks of being disconnected from your body

🍴 Physical and mental signs of hunger

The heart was always off-limits to surgeons. Cutting into it spelled instant death for the patient. That is, until a ragtag group of doctors scattered across the Midwest and Texas decided to throw out the rule book. Working in makeshift laboratories and home garages, using medical devices made from scavenged machine parts and beer tubes, these men and women invented the field of open heart surgery. Odds are, someone you know is alive because of them. So why has history left them behind? Presented by Chris Pine, CARDIAC COWBOYS tells the gripping true story behind the birth of heart surgery, and the young, Greatest Generation doctors who made it happen. For years, they competed and feuded, racing to be the first, the best, and the most prolific. Some appeared on the cover of Time Magazine, operated on kings and advised presidents. Others ended up disgraced, penniless, and convicted of felonies. Together, they ignited a revolution in medicine, and changed the world.
